Analyzes and interprets the principles, practices, and techniques of fire prevention; the laws, codes, ordinances, and regulations related to fire prevention and enforcement; building materials, construction, and the principles of combustion; building extinguishing and alarm systems; the proper storage, use and handling of hazardous materials, including review of fire protection systems, emergency responder access, water supply, fire and life safety compliance.

  • Occupant Load
  • Fire Alarm System
  • Fire Sprinkler System
  • Means of Egress
  • Alternate Fire Suppression Systems
  • Hazardous Material
